Transaction 33e813ab56cecd93032f65e307ed914209ad8b662aa14805b1784fd159cfc4e2

2 Input
2 Outputs
  • 33e813ab56cecd93032f65e307ed914209ad8b662aa14805b1784fd159cfc4e2:0
  • value  1006310
    address  3EMzFja6YG66pKMAKR6NecHQxum91mtgPR
  • 33e813ab56cecd93032f65e307ed914209ad8b662aa14805b1784fd159cfc4e2:1
  • value  568168
    address  3NNQuiM6s85e7zKohtD8hMn8tUCZnpQuMm